WebThe collectivist culture has a “we” consciousness. Individuals are closely linked to one or more groups. Commitment to these valued groups is a primary goal of collectivists, and they tend to look to the goals and successes of the group rather than to the individuals. Web30 nov. 2024 · In a scenario-based study using Mexican and U.S. samples, when a team member was perceived to be an in-group (rather than an out-group) member, collectivists evaluated that member significantly more generously than did individualists. WebCollectivists, who put group or team interests ahead of self-interests, generally prefer interdependent tasks in which they work with others. - Collectivists would also rather cooperate than compete and are fearful of disappointing team members or of being ostracized from teams.
